Missoula has a population of approximately 73,300 and experiences a population change rate of 28.48%. The population density is 2,504.7 / sq mi .
The median household income for Missoula is $54,423, with 32,233 households and an average household size of 2.19.
The median value of a home in Missoula is $512,500 with an appreciation rate of 19.40%. 43.40% of housing in the state is owned while 49.89% is rented.
The cost of living in Missoula is 110.9 %.
The unemployment rate in Missoula is 2.20%, and recent job growth is at 2.27%. Future job growth is projected at 45.90%.
The sales tax rate in Missoula is 0.00%, while the income tax rate is 6.75% .
School expenditures in Missoula are $12,865, and the school ratio is 14.2:1.
The average high temperature in July is 84.6 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 17.9 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 15.2 inches per year, with 39.5 inches of snow per year.
